Colors Typically Used in Ramadan Decorations
Ramadan Party decoration often features a palette of rich, vibrant colors reflecting the spirit and cultural significance of the holy month. The key colors include:
- Gold: Symbolizes wealth and divine light, prominently used in Ramadan Party decoration and Islamic Decoration items to add elegance.
- Green: Represents Islam and renewal, commonly seen in prayer rugs and banners.
- Blue: Symbolizes spirituality and tranquility, used in Islamic geometric patterns and textiles.
- White: Represents purity and simplicity, often found in tablecloths and lanterns.
- Purple: Creates a mystical ambiance, used in drapes and banners.
- Red: Adds warmth and energy, occasionally used in table settings and accents.
